wincc用c语言弹出窗口
“wincc用c语言弹出窗口”相关的资料有哪些?“wincc用c语言弹出窗口”相关的范文有哪些?怎么写?下面是小编为您精心整理的“wincc用c语言弹出窗口”相关范文大全或资料大全,欢迎大家分享。
javascript弹出窗口总结
javascript代码小技巧
javascript弹出窗口总结
//关闭,父窗口弹出对话框,子窗口直接关闭
this.Response.Write("<script. language=javascript>window.close();</script>");
//关闭,父窗口和子窗口都不弹出对话框,直接关闭
this.Response.Write("<script>");
this.Response.Write("{top.opener =null;top.close();}");
this.Response.Write("</script>");
//弹出窗口刷新当前页面width=200 height=200菜单。菜单栏,工具条,地址栏,状态栏全没有 this.Response.Write("<script.
language=javascript>window.open(’rows.aspx’,’newwindow’,’width=200,height=200’)");
wincc的c语言基础
第二章 WinCC C语言基础
要使对象动态化,在WinCC中有多种不同的选项可用。其中包括变量连接.动态对话框和直接连接。通过它们可以实现复杂的动态。然而,随着要求的增加它们会有限制。对于用户来说,组态C动作、项目函数或动作可以有更广的范围。它们在WinCC 脚本语言C中创建。对于许多应用来说,不必具备非常全面的C语言知识。它足以为现有函数提供参数。然而,为了使用WinCC脚本语言C的全部功能,需要具备有关这种编辑语言的基本知识。本课程可以为用户提供这些知识。
本课程用来为不熟悉C语言的人员提供有关编辑语言C的常规应用的基本知识。具备C语言编辑经验的编程员可以学习C语言应用于WinCC时的特性。
2.1 C脚本的开发环境
对于C脚本的创建,WinCC提供两个不同的编辑器。一个是图形编辑器中的动作编辑器,用于在对象处创建C动作;另一个是全局脚本编辑器,用于创建项目函数和全局动作。脚本语言的语法与采用ANSI的标准C语言相一致。
在WinCC中编辑语言C的另一个应用领域是关于动态向导的创建。为此,可以使用一个单独的编辑器。
2.1.1 图形编辑器的动作编辑器
在图形编辑器中,可以通过C动作使对象属性动作
javascript+asp弹出窗口
经常上网的朋友可能会到过这样一些网站,一进入首页立刻会弹出一个窗口,或者按一个连接或按钮弹出,通常在这个窗口里会显示一些注意事项、版权信息、警告、欢迎光顾之类的话或者作者想要特别提示的信息。其实制作这样的页面效果非常的容易,只要往该页面的html里加入几段javascript代码即可实现。下面俺就带您剖析它的奥秘。
【1、最基本的弹出窗口代码】
其实代码非常简单:
参数解释:
js脚本结束
【3、用函数控制弹出窗口】
下面是一个完整的代码。
这里定义了一个函数openwin(),函数内容就是打开一个窗口。在调用它之前没有任何用途。 怎么调用呢?
方法一:
注意:使用的“#”是虚连接。
方法四:用一个按钮调用:
【4、同时弹出2个窗口】
对源代码稍微改动一下:
为避免弹出的2个窗口覆盖,用top和left控制一下弹出的位置不要相互覆盖即可。最后用上面说过的四种方法调用即可。
注意:2个窗口的name(newwindows和newwindow2)不要相同,或者干脆全部为空。ok?
【5、主窗口打开文件1.htm,同时弹出小窗口page.html】
如下代码加入主窗口
区:加入
区:【6、弹出的窗口之定时关闭控制】
下面我们
javascrip做弹出新窗口
javascrip做弹出新窗口
经常上网的朋友可能会到过这样一些网站,一进入首页立刻会弹出一个窗口,或者按一个连接或按钮弹出,通常在这个窗口里会显示一些注意事项、版权信息、警告、欢迎光顾之类的话或者作者想要特别提示的信息。其实制作这样的页面效果非常的容易,只要往该页面的HTML里加入几段Javascript代码即可实现。下面俺就带您剖析它的奥秘。 1、最基本的弹出窗口代码 其实代码非常简单:
< SCRIPT LANGUAGE=\ < !--
window.open (\ --> < /SCRIPT>
因为这是一段Javascript代码,所以它们应该放在< SCRIPT LANGUAGE=\之间。 < !-- 和 -->是对一些版本低的浏览器起作用,在这些老浏览器中不会将标签中的代码作为文本显示出来。要养成这个好习惯啊。
window.open (\用于控制弹出新的窗口page.html,如果page.html不与主窗口在同一路径下,前面应写明路径,绝对路径(http://)和相对路径(../)均可。 用单引号和双引号都可以,只是不要混用。
这一段代码可以加入HTML的任意位置,< head>和< /head>之间可以,< body>间< /body>也可以,越前
C语言图形和文本窗口的处理
图形处理
先谈main()主函数
每一C 程序都必须有一main()函数,可以根据自己的爱好把它放在程序的某个地方。有些程序员把它放在最前面,而另一些程序员把它放在最后面,无论放在哪个地方,以下几点说明都是适合的。
main() 的参数
在Turbo C2.0启动过程中,传递main()函数三个参数:argc,argv和env。 * argc: 整数,为传给main()的命令行参数个数。 * argv[]: 字符串数组。
在DOS 3.X 版本中,argv[0] 为程序运行的全路径名;
对DOS 3.0 以下的版本,argv[0]为空串(\。argv[1] 为在DOS 命令行中执行程序名后的第一个字符串;argv[2] 为执行程序名后的第二个字符串; ...
argv[argc]为NULL。
*env[]: 安符串数组。env[] 的每一个元素都包含ENVVAR=value形式的字符串。其中ENVVAR为环境变量如PATH或87。value 为ENVVAR的对应 值如C:\\DOS,C:\\TURBOC(对于PATH) 或YES(对于87)。
TurboC2.0启动时总是把这三个参数传递给main()函数,可以在
WinCC C函数详解
WinCC C函数详解 GetFontSize函数参数:
“lpszPictureName”是在其中组态该对象的画面的名称。 “Static Text1”是该对象的名称。
1). 读出当前字体大小和fontsize中的缓冲区。 2). 执行处理返回值的自定义代码。
2. long int GetAlignmentTop(LPCTSTR lpszPictureName, LPCTSTR lpszObjectName)函数,定义垂直文本对齐(上对齐、居中、下对齐)。 读出字体大小的实例 {
long int fontsize;
//获得实际字体大小 fontsize
= GetFontSize(lpszPictureName,\ //自定义代码
//在那里用户可以使用返回值做某事 ... }
GetFontSize函数参数:
“lpszPictureName”是在其中组态该对象的画面的名称。 “Static Text1”是该对象的名称。
3. BOOL GetFontBold(LPCTSTR
Wincc用VBS控制excel
Sub OnClick(Byval Item)
Dim fso,folder Dim type1
Dim patch,filename Dim
testposition,testnumber,startdate,printdate,brand,tyremodel,rim,tread,condition,load,speed,pressure,status
Set testposition=HMIRuntime.tags(\Set testnumber=HMIRuntime.tags(\Set startdate=HMIRuntime.tags(\Set printdate=HMIRuntime.tags(\Set brand=HMIRuntime.tags(\Set tyremodel=HMIRuntime.tags(\Set rim=HMIRuntime.tags(\Set tread=HMIRuntime.tags(\
Set condition=HMIRuntime.tags(\Set
电脑自动弹网站,自动弹出窗口的解决办法
方法一:
1、记住网站名称,要都记住。
2、点击开始\\运行,输入regedit,回车,
弹出注册表编辑器,按Ctrl+F键弹出搜索对话框,
输入网站名称,回车搜索,将搜索出来的键值删除,
然后再按Ctrl+F,直接回车搜索,再删除,直到搜索不出来为止, 接着输入第二个弹出网站名称。直到全部删除。
3、点击开始\\运行,输入msconfig,回车, 弹出“系统配置实用程序”,点击“启动”选项卡,
在列表中将与网站名称相同或部分相同的启动项目复选框内的勾去除。
4、重新启动计算机。
5、如果想今后也不发生“电脑自动弹网站”的事情,
下载windows优化大师或超级兔子,
安装后进行相关设置(很简单,一看就会,就不详细介绍了)。
6、最好安装正版瑞星杀毒软件,并至少每星期升级一次。
方法二:
这种情况大多是流氓软件的“杰作”。
第一步是清除电脑里面的流氓软件。(建议在安全模式下进行) 推荐用Windows流氓软件清理大师,比较专业
第二步是加强防御能力。
推荐用卡卡上网安全助手(适用于IE浏览器),以防为主,防杀结合。
第三步是提高警
WINCC C脚本的标准函数
WINCC C脚本的标准函数
标准函数
该系统包含标准函数。 可以按需要修改这些函数。 此外,还可以自己创建标准函数。 该系统包括一个标准函数集。 一、Alarm - 简短描述
Alarm组包含控制WinCC报警控件的函数。标准函数可用于工具栏中的每一个按钮。这些函数可用来创建自定义工具栏,例如选择画面,或者定义控件上的设置。
1.void AcknowledgeMessage(DWORD MsgNr)函数,确认消息系统中带编号的消息,该编号被传递为参数。
使用标准函数操作WinCC报警控件的实例 {//确认选择的报警记录消息
AcknowledgeMessage(GetTagWord(\ }
指定待确认的消息号。在本例中是从变量读取的。 2.BOOL AXC_OnBtnArcLong(char* lpszPictureName, char* pszMsgWin)函数,在消息窗口中该函数表示消息存储在长期归档中。
使用标准函数操作WinCC报警控件的实例 {// 跳转到WinCC报警控件中的第一条消息 AXC_OnBtnMsgFirst(\
用C语言编写银行家算法
用C语言编写银行家算法,输入进程编号及REQUEST,输出是否分配及安全序列 #include printf(\ A B C\\n\ for(i=0;i<5;i++) {printf(\ for(j=0;j<3;j++) { printf(\ %d\ printf(\} int Security(int avialable[3],int need[5][3],int allocation[5][3]) {int result[5]={-1,-1,-1,-1,-1}; int i ,j,count=0; int work[3]; for(j=0;j<3;j++) work[j]=avialable[j]; for(i=0;i<5;i++) for(j=0;j<5;j++) { if(result[j]==-1&&need[j][0]<=work[0]&&need[j][1]<=work[1]&&need[j][2]<=work[2]) {work[0]=work[0]+allocation[j][0]; work[1]=work[1]+allocation[j][1]; work[2]=work[2]+allocation[j][2]; result[j]=1;count++; print